BE 66 - predestination

BE 66

But what more hurtful, or more cruel notion
could have been hatched out and believed
concerning God,
than that any part of the human race
are predestined to damnation?
For it would be a cruel belief,
that the Lord,
who is love itself and mercy itself,
willed that a multitude of men
should be born for hell,
or that myriads of myriads
should be born devoted to destruction,
or in other words, born to be devils and satans;
and that, out of His Divine wisdom, which is infinite,
He would not and did not provide for those who live well,
and acknowledge God,
that they should not be
cast into everlasting fire and torment;
whereas the Lord is the Creator and Savior of all,
and He alone leads all,
and wills not the death of any.
. . . Yet this is an offspring
of the faith of the present church;
but the faith of the New Church
abhors it as a monster.
